Legislation responsive to the problem of impaired driving has traditionally been targeted at those whose connection is influenced by the consumption of alcoholic beverages. Interest in the problem of driver impairment caused by the ingestion of licit and illicit drug is of more recent origin. The focus of this paper is upon the task of formulating offence definitions which deal in a precise way with the problem of drugs and driving.
